A Higher Level of Comfort

Bed and Breakfasts are handpicked according to international standards. Beds no smaller than a US queen size (or twin beds, if you prefer), spacious and functional bathrooms, Wi-Fi Internet connection and independent access to the room.

 An "Old Stone" Atmosphere

All of the B&Bs we have selected are old stone restored buildings. Each room and each house is unique and tastefully decorated by your hosts. Restored farms, elegant town-houses, villas, country houses, mansions and even castles… we offer a vast choice of accommodations.
